How Consignment Actually Works in Sioux Falls

Before you load up your car, understand what you're getting into. You bring items to a shop, they evaluate whether they'll sell them. If they accept your stuff, it goes on the floor or in their system. When it sells, you get your cut after a set period (typically 30-90 days). If it doesn't sell, you either pick it up or they donate it.

What sells best:

  • Recent-season clothing in good condition (minor wear is fine, stains aren't)
  • Designer or brand-name items move faster than generic labels
  • Furniture in solid condition with minimal damage
  • Shoes and accessories
  • Vintage or trendy pieces

What doesn't: Worn-out items, anything with odors, broken furniture, or clothes from five seasons ago. Be realistic about condition. If you wouldn't buy it used, neither will they.

What to Expect Money-Wise

This is where people get disappointed, so let's be straight. If you consign a jacket that originally cost $150, you might see $20-40 when it sells. A $200 dresser could bring you $40-60. Your percentage depends on the shop and the category, but count on getting 30-50% of the selling price they set (not what you paid originally).

Timeline matters: You won't have cash in hand immediately. Most shops hold your items for 60-90 days before settling up. Some let you check in online or call for updates, others require in-person checks. Ask about this upfront so you're not surprised.

Volume helps: One or two items won't be worth a trip back to the shop. Go when you have a solid haul - at least 10-15 pieces if possible. That way your payout feels more meaningful for the time invested.

Finding the Right Shop for Your Items

Sioux Falls has several consignment options, and they're not all the same. Some specialize in contemporary clothing and accessories. Others focus on vintage, furniture, or upscale designer items. Some handle mixed merchandise.

Before you go:

  • Call ahead or check their website about what they're currently buying
  • Ask what condition standards they have (some are stricter than others)
  • Find out the payment timeline and percentage they take
  • Confirm their hours, especially if you have a busy schedule
  • Ask whether you need an appointment or can just drop in

Pro tip: Start with one shop, see how the process goes, and adjust your strategy for next time. Some people consign to multiple shops with different customer bases. A casual clothing shop and a furniture consignment shop might both work for different items.

Make This Worth Your Time

Consignment works best when you're patient and realistic. If you need money this week, pawn shops or cash-for-clothes places might be better. Consignment is better if you have time and want to maximize what you get for your items.

To get decent payouts:

  • Be honest about condition when you describe items
  • Consign trending or quality pieces, not everything you own
  • Keep receipts or photos of what you left, especially with higher-value items
  • Follow up if items don't sell (some shops will let you adjust prices)
  • Use the money from one round to fund consigning better items next time
